Château la Commaraine, founded in 1112, is a historic Burgundy estate transformed into a luxury boutique hotel. Surrounded by its Clos Monopole vineyard cultivated in biodynamie, it seeks a Chef de Partie Pâtisserie to support Chef Pâtissier Rémi GUERIN.

As the right hand to the Chef Pâtissier, you will supervise commis, apprentices, and stagiaires while crafting pastry preparations. You will evolve across breakfast and lunch services and contribute to special events, both internal and external.

The hotel features 37 rooms, a spa, pool, and two restaurants supervised by Meilleur Ouvrier de France Christophe Raoux. You will help uphold the highest standards, including LQA and Forbes, in an environment blending vineyard work with guest pleasure.

This role offers the opportunity to shape the pastry identity of an iconic house within the Champagne Hospitality collection. Located on the Route des Grands Crus near Beaune, the château provides a unique setting for culinary excellence.
